The Evolution of Shipping Container Transport
The principle of shipping items in containers dates back to the 1950s. Before the extensive adoption of containers, items were loaded and unloaded from ships in a labor-intensive procedure that made transportation sluggish and cumbersome. Malcom McLean, a trucking entrepreneur, is credited with pioneering the usage of standardized shipping containers, which permitted intermodal transport-- moving cargo efficiently throughout various transport modes, such as trucks and trains.

The shipping container transport procedure involves several phases:

Container Loading: Containers are filled at the maker's center, frequently utilizing cranes and other machinery to ensure quick operation.

Transport to Port: Loaded containers are carried through trucks or trains to the nearby shipping port.

Customs Clearance: Before containers can be filled onto vessels, they should pass through customizeds, where they are examined, and tasks are evaluated.

Vessel Loading: Once cleared, containers are loaded onto cargo ships, typically using specialized cranes.

Ocean Transport: Containers are carried across oceans to their location ports.

Port Handling: Upon arrival at the destination port, containers are unloaded and transferred to their final location, often via trucks or trains.

Shipping container transport has several advantages that make it crucial for contemporary trade:
1. Efficiency:
Containerization reduces managing time, allowing for faster loading and discharging, which accelerates general transit times.
2. Cost-Effectiveness:
By combining items into a single container, shippers can take advantage of economies of scale, minimizing shipping costs per unit.
3. Security:
Containers provide a secure way to transport items, reducing theft and damage throughout transit.
4. Intermodal Flexibility:
Shipping containers can be quickly moved between ships, trucks, and trains, assisting in seamless transportation across multiple modes.
5. Standardization:
Uniform container sizes streamline loading and unloading processes, lowering time and labor expenses.
Difficulties in Shipping Container Transport
In spite of its many advantages, shipping container transport deals with some difficulties, consisting of:
1. Port Congestion:
Busy ports can lead to delays in packing and unloading treatments.
2. Customs Compliance:
Navigating intricate customizeds policies can complicate shipping schedules.
3. Environmental Impact:
While shipping is typically more effective than other types of transport, it still adds to carbon emissions.
4. Supply Chain Disruptions:
Global occasions, such as pandemics or geopolitical stress, can disrupt shipping routes and schedules.

3. What is a TEU?
A Twenty-foot Equivalent Unit (TEU) is a basic measurement used in the shipping market to measure cargo capacity. One TEU is comparable to a basic 20-foot shipping container.
